dc.description.abstractThe interest of plants, especially those medicinal, has been growing up because the secundary metabolism, knowed as a mechanical of defense and survivor of plants, there are a rich composition of phenolic compounds wich have various biological activities that arouse great economic and scientific interest and with it, too many studies are developed from brutes extracts or with organic solvents to able to extract and isolate those diferents compounds for possible applications. In order to investigate the chemistry profile Syzygium malaccense, the acetone fraction was studied by fractionation and the purification, were tested two stationary phases of silica with differents granulometry (70-230 mesh and 230-400 mesh flash). The silica which provided best purification was 70-230 mesh where was possible collect 96 N-subfractions with the objective of to isolated compounds with antioxidanty capacity compproved in others studies, those N-subfractions were analysed and aggroupped of 80-83 N-subfractions because they presented the bands of the interest compounds of the study, miricitrine and compound C3. After aggroupped N-subfractions, was realized aa new purification, using molecular exclusion column (Sephadex LH-20) where were obtained 250 EM-subfractions wich after were analysed, resulted in a new aggroupament of 99-115 EM-subfractions in 3 new subfractions (DP-subfractions). Those DP-subfractions generated were applied in preparative layer chromatography to isolation of the compounds starting the process of collect of interest bands. The purity of the isolated compounds were evaluated using high performance liquid chromatography (HPLC). Through of obtained results was possible to isolated one majority compound from S. malaccense using classics techniques chromatographys. Thus can be conclude wich techniques used in this work were be able to extrated and isolated biologically active compound wich low costs techniques, high reprodutibility and easy execution.
